1. Sodium Bicarbonate and Vinegar


In contrast to making use of any kind of chemicals or bleach, this approach is much safer and not harmful to you or your sink. Baking soda and also vinegar are daily home items utilized for lots of various other things, and they can do the trick to your kitchen sink.
Firstly, get rid of any type of water that is left in the sink with a mug.
Then put a great amount of baking soda down the drain.
Pour in one mug of vinegar.
Seal the water drainage opening as well as enable it to opt for some minutes.
Pour warm water away to disappear other stubborn deposit and also fragments.
Following this basic method might suffice, and you can have your kitchen area sink back. Repeat the process as much as you deem necessary to free the sink of this particles completely.

5. Use Boiling Water


When faced with a clogged up sink, the first thing you must try is to pour boiling thin down the drainpipe. That is about one of the most uncomplicated treatment to blocked sinks and also drains. Boiling water assists counteract the bits as well as debris creating the obstruction, especially if it's grease, soap, or oil bits, as well as in a lot of cases, it can flush it all down, as well as your sink will be back to regular.
Do not attempt this technique if you have plastic pipelines (PVC) since warm water could thaw the lines as well as trigger more damages. You may desire to stick to utilizing a plunger to obtain particles out if you make use of plastic pipelines.
Using this approach, activate the tap to see just how water flows after putting hot water down the drain. If the blockage lingers, try the procedure once again. Nonetheless, the clog could be extra relentless in some cases and also call for greater than simply boiling water.

What Causes a Clogged Kitchen Sink?


Food and Debris Stuck in the Drain




Since your kitchen is where you and your family are most likely to consume and throw away food, a lot of that waste gets trapped in the kitchen sink. Whether from rinsing dishes, preparing food over the sink or putting too much waste in your garburator, your kitchen sink will get clogged over time. There are actually certain foods that should not be put down the kitchen sink. These include:



Coffee grinds



Eggshells



Bones



Celery



Fruit pits



Pasta



Potato peels




Grease Build Up


Because grease becomes solid at room temperature and is not soluble in water, over time grease will accumulate on the inside of your drain and cause a blockage. Additionally, grease is very sticky and other kinds of food and debris could get trapped in it once again causing you to have a clogged kitchen sink.



It s much safer to dispose of grease by throwing it in the garbage. The best way to do this is by putting extra cooking grease and oil in a mason jar. Once the jar is full and the grease has solidified, it can be thrown out with the rest of your trash.




Toys and Other Objects




If you have little kids, you may not be surprised to know that toys can become stuck in your kitchen drain or garbage disposal. Perhaps your little one was playing around, or maybe you used the kitchen sink as a baby bath and some toys got stuck. Toys and other objects are not meant to go down a kitchen sink. These objects will block your pipes and get stuck in your P-trap.




Remove All Standing Water



Before you tackle the clogged drain itself, it s important to remove all the standing water in your sink. Standing water is the water stuck in your sink because the sink was still used after a clog had occurred. To bail out the excess water, follow these steps:



1. Put on rubber gloves to protect your hands from chemicals or sharp objects such as kitchen knives in the sink.



2. Use a jug, cup or bowl to remove water from the drain. Flush this water down the toilet or use a different sink in your home to dispose of it. If there are food items in the dirty water, use a basket catch to prevent the food from clogging up another sink or your toilet.



3. Remove any visible food debris from the drain. If the drain is attached to a garburator, do not put your hand or fingers near the drain.
